Renowned Designer, Artist and Curator. Over the past 40 years, Freeman’s contribution to the design sector and Hong Kong’s society is widely recognised, achieving over 300 international art and design awards. In 1992, Lau was received Champion of Sculpture Section, Philippe Charriol’s Modern Art Competition. In 1994 & 1998, He was received Urban Council Fine Arts Awards and was received Mid-American Art Alliance Awards in 1997. In 2021, he was named “DFA World’s Outstanding Chinese Designer“.
As an artist, Lau has created a wide spectrum of artworks, including sculptures,
installations, public arts and even art products. Apart from his highly reputed
“Chairplay” series which has been collected by museums all over the world, in recent years, he has also been working on bamboo installations including “Sui Sui Ping An” – a gigantic bamboo lantern installation shown in San Francisco in 2017, as well as the “Bamboo Fortune Cookies” shown in Hong Kong Heritage Museum in 2015 and Suzhouin 2016.
As a curator, Lau co-curated the “By the People: Creative Chinese Characters”
exhibition at the Hong Kong Museum of Art in 2022. In 2024, he curated the “Loong Legacies” exhibition at the Hong Kong Central Library and “Design Pulse Asia” at DX design hub (Hong Kong Design Centre).
